The Role of Athlete Advocacy in Addressing Sexual Harassment and Abuse in Sports

Sexual harassment and abuse have long been issues within the sports industry. Athletes, both past and present, are increasingly speaking out to bring attention to these problems. Their advocacy plays a crucial role in fostering safer environments and promoting accountability.

The Importance of Athlete Advocacy

Athlete advocacy helps shed light on issues that might otherwise remain hidden. When athletes speak out, they challenge the silence surrounding harassment and abuse. This visibility encourages victims to come forward and seek support.

How Athletes Are Making a Difference

  • Public Testimonies: Many athletes share their personal experiences, raising awareness and reducing stigma.
  • Supporting Policy Changes: Athletes advocate for stronger policies and clearer reporting procedures within sports organizations.
  • Creating Safe Spaces: They promote education and training to prevent harassment and foster respectful environments.

Challenges Faced by Athlete Advocates

Despite their efforts, athlete advocates often encounter resistance. They may face backlash, career repercussions, or skepticism. Overcoming these challenges requires courage and solidarity within the sports community.

The Impact of Athlete Advocacy

Thanks to athlete advocacy, many sports organizations are now more aware of the importance of addressing sexual harassment and abuse. This has led to the implementation of stricter policies, better support systems for victims, and a cultural shift towards accountability and respect.

Moving Forward

Continued athlete advocacy is vital for creating safer sports environments. Encouraging more athletes to speak out and supporting their efforts can lead to lasting change. Education, policy reform, and community support are key components in this ongoing battle against harassment and abuse.
